Abstract
The utility model discloses an intelligent anti-cheating taxi tax control taximeter, comprising an external communication module, an IC card interface module, an empty weight vehicle signal processing module, a data storage module, a real-time clock module, a traveled mileage signal processing module and a metering processing module. The real-time clock module is used for storing the present real time clock modified by the metering processing module and reading the present real time clock via the metering processing module; and the metering processing module is used for acquiring signals of the external communication module, the IC card interface module, the traveled mileage signal processing module, the empty weight vehicle signal processing module, the data storage module and the real-time clock module. The intelligent anti-cheating taxi tax control taximeter intelligently prevents cheating by processing the acquired signals in real time according to variable speed characteristic.
Description
Technical field
The utility model relates to a kind of fee register, particularly relates to the anti-cheating of a kind of intelligence Taxation-control Price Calculator in Taxicab.
Background technology
At present, the common MSC-51 series monolithic of the general employing of the taxed price calculator of common taxi, taxed price calculator is counted the rotational speed pulse signal of speed pickup by single-chip microcomputer, and the characteristic coefficient according to vehicle calculates the mileage that travels then.Like this, Taxation-control Price Calculator in Taxicab just can not be recognized the outside electronic pulse signal that adds.Therefore, a lot of bad taxi-drivers come the information of fee register collection is made amendment with regard to changing electronic pulse signal, thereby cause the fee register overcharge.And this situation does not have good scheme can solve a such problem now as yet.
The utility model content
The technical problems to be solved in the utility model provides the anti-cheating of a kind of intelligence Taxation-control Price Calculator in Taxicab, realizes preventing that taxi from artificially adding electronic pulse signal and practising fraud in the operation process, thereby avoids increasing the fee register charged mileage.
For solving the problems of the technologies described above, the utility model is achieved through the following technical solutions: the anti-cheating of a kind of intelligence Taxation-control Price Calculator in Taxicab, comprise external communication module, IC-card interface module, empty and load signal processing module, data memory module, real-time clock module, distance travelled signal processing module and metering processing module, wherein:
Described real-time clock module is used to preserve the current real-time clock that described metering processing module is revised, and reads current real-time clock by described metering processing module.
Described metering processing module, be used to gather the signal of described external communication module, described IC-card interface module, described distance travelled signal processing module, described empty and load signal processing module, described data memory module and described real-time clock module, according to speed of a motor vehicle speed change characteristic, realize the anti-cheating of Taxation-control Price Calculator in Taxicab by the signal that collects being handled in real time come intelligence.
Further, described metering processing module is the AVR single-chip microcomputer.
Compared with prior art, the beneficial effects of the utility model are: change the one-chip computer of common arithmetic speed the single-chip microcomputer of high-speed computation into, make single-chip microcomputer that enough arithmetic capabilities be arranged, realize advanced intelligent computing; The design's circuit can be than original complexity, the production cost of hardware can not increase yet, can well avoid the artificial adding pulse signal of taxi-driver, can avoid and reduce the complaint of passenger, improve the overall image of taxi industry taxi company.

Embodiment
The utility model is described in further detail below in conjunction with drawings and the specific embodiments.
As shown in Figure 1, Fig. 1 is that the intelligence that the utility model proposes is prevented the functional-block diagram of cheating Taxation-control Price Calculator in Taxicab.As can be seen from Figure 1, this fee register comprises DC/DC power module, distance travelled signal processing module, empty and load signal processing module, data memory module, real-time clock module, IC-card interface module, external communication module, metering processing module, tax control CPU and driver module.Described metering processing module is the AVR single-chip microcomputer.The DC/DC power module is realized the conversion of DC voltage, and gives driver module, tax control CPU and data memory module power supply; The distance travelled signal processing module, picking rate sensor signal, and filtering high-frequency interferencing signal guarantee that effective signal can be by the metering processing module; The empty and load signal processing module carries out the judgement of empty and load by the metering processing module; Data memory module, storage is handled the data that resume module is crossed through metering; Real-time clock module is read and write the data of metering processing module, reads current real-time clock and revises the back storage; The IC-card interface module arrives the metering processing module with the information feedback after the IC-card insertion; The external communication module is connected with the metering processing module, realizes booster circuit, produces the needed positive and negative 12V voltage of communicating circuit; The metering processing module realizes processing to various input signals by the software of inside; Tax control CPU receives and wants data presented, and is sent to driver module; Driver module carries out the demonstration of data.This fee register also comprises the keyboard load module, and the keyboard load module carries out the input of data.
As shown in Figure 2, Fig. 2 is the signal waveforms behind the utility model applying pulse.If traditional fee register will write down running car n (6/ vehicle characteristics coefficient) kilometrage, and intelligent anti-cheating pricing device will calculate mileage and alarm according to following process, in the time of the signal t1->t2-of sensor output>t3-t4, can calculate the tyre rotation speed of the current vehicle of vehicle according to the ratio of waveform, if when running to t5->t6->t7->t7->t8->t10, at this time the rotating speed of vehicle tyre just is equivalent to be doubled, and the commentaries on classics degree of tire can not double suddenly under the situation of normal operation of vehicle and acceleration, but increase gradually, just judge that according to this feature sort signal is the artificial signal that adds, stop simultaneously t6, t8, t10 having the records of distance by the log and alarming, have the records of distance by the log normally again after stopping to add, thereby realize the anti-cheating of intelligence function.

This fee register is the high speed AVR single-chip microcomputer that adopts, its arithmetic speed is tens times of MSC-51 single-chip microcomputer, the anti-cheating of intelligence function Taxation-control Price Calculator in Taxicab is utilized the high speed characteristics of single-chip microcomputer, the calculating of sampling respectively of the pulse width of the rotational speed pulse signal that speed pickup is successively imported, and the characteristic of quickening according to vehicle, identify and add the electronic pulse signal or the rate signal of normal vehicle ', the function if normal vehicle speed signal is then normally had the records of distance by the log, then stop to have the records of distance by the log and send cheating alarm if add electronic pulse signal, and be stored in the data-carrier store the inside, thereby realize the function of the anti-cheating of intelligence.
